U.S. Citizenship and Migration Provider (USCIS) has introduced a 4th extension to a momentary final regulation (TFR) that requires particular affirmative asylum interviewees to use a USCIS interpreter. The extension of the regulation will proceed until September 12, 2023. Hereafter date, asylum applicants that can not proceed with the interview in English have to bring their own interpreter.

The 15-Second Trick For Uscis Interview Interpreter

The government declaration of a public health emergency situation for COVID-19 is anticipated to run out in May 2023. Prolonging the TFR till afterwards statement runs out will provide public notice that the TFR is expiring and also ensure an organized and reliable return to prior method. USCIS' contract telephonic interpreters are available in 47 languages, including Nepali, and there is no cost to utilize them.

The expansion additionally preserves a previous modification, allowing USCIS to reschedule the interview or enable the candidate to give their very own interpreter in limited scenarios where a USCIS interpreter is inaccessible. The extension of the TFR will aid make sure that asylum applicants that need an interpreter can obtain the needed help during the interview procedure.

No. Presently, there is no accreditation examination for migration court interpreters. Prospects should have one year of experience in the legal area, pass a screening examination, complete a training program, pass a final completion examination, as well as lastly pass a performance assessment to be considered migration court interpreters.
